APC Comment
W.R.Barker et al., Census S. Austral. Vascular Pl. 45, 213 (2005) list the name "Amaranthus macrocarpus subsp. macrocarpus" as a synonym of A. macrocarpus, but this name does not exist as no other infraspecific names have been published at this rank within this taxon.
